Transaction 62c950831c62c4393fa9584c5994bc44c38107376ea06c67345d59ad92767af3
1 Input
2 Outputs
- 62c950831c62c4393fa9584c5994bc44c38107376ea06c67345d59ad92767af3:0
- 62c950831c62c4393fa9584c5994bc44c38107376ea06c67345d59ad92767af3:1
value 1173346364
address 3AuqHa1bYed7gthpAg2vTmfSQukELDQSri
value 820000
address 1HBDd8TfLfxiyBxyxszFzSrqB3WcsxuiMA